Belmont University Student Madison Perrott Named 2018 Scholarship Recipient for PRSA Nashville

PRSA Nashville has announced that Madison Perrott, a rising senior at Belmont University, is the chapter’s 2018 scholarship recipient. An active member of PRSSA since 2015, Perrott developed leadership skills through a number of community service activities and internships. Apply Now for PRSA Nashville’s Scholarship Fund

PRSA Nashville provides an annual scholarship to one or more full-time public relations students demonstrating academic excellence and active engagement in their own professional development toward becoming a successful PR practitioner.
